Choosing Your Champion

Batteries ain't batteries, folks. A 24vdc backup battery worth its salt should:

  1. Handle temperature extremes (-40°F to 140°F)
  2. Support mixed input sources (solar/wind/grid)
  3. Offer remote monitoring via standard protocols
